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team arrives on-site to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water damage. We use specialized equipment to seal off the area and prevent water from spreading.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using powerful pumps and wet vacuums, we extract the water from your basement, removing as much moisture as possible.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and promoting drying.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our technicians use specialized equipment to dry out your basement,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is critical in preventing mold growth and ensuring your space is safe to inhabit.
Step 4: Moisture Detection and Monitoring
Our team uses specialized equipment to detect any remaining moisture in your basement. We monitor the area to ensure it’s dry and safe before completing the job.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our technicians conduct a final inspection to ensure your basement is dry and free of any remaining moisture. We also clean up any debris and leave your space looking like new.

Basement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small spills. |
| Large water spill (over 100 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Large spills need spec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| Water damage from a burst pipe need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and health hazards. |
| Water damage from a flood | No | Yes | Flood dam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and health hazards. |
| Water damage with visible mold growth | No | Yes | Visible mold growth needs immediate attention to prevent health hazards. |
| Water damage with structural issues | No | Yes | Structural issues need specialized expertise to ensure the integrity of your home. |

Basement Water Extraction Cost In Shoreline, WA
The cost of Basement Water Extraction services in Shoreline, WA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the specifics of your situ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Dehumidification and drying |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and number of equipment needed |
| Moisture detection and monitoring |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and number of equipment needed |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and number of equipment needed |
| Equipment rental and usage |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and number of equipment needed |
| More services (mold remediation, structural repairs) |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age and complexity of repairs |
